HomeMy WebLinkAbout1995-03-02 EULESS LIBRARY BOARD Minutes March 2, 1995 Wesley Scott, chairperson, called the Euless Library Board meeting to order at 7: 10 P.M. MEMBERS PRESENT: STAFF PRESENT: Betty Fuller Betty Yarbrough Mike McGehee Sheila Williams Russell Schoonover Wesley Scott Disposition of Minutes of Previous Meeting: The Board approved the minutes of the February 2, 1995 meeting as corrected. REPORT OF LIBRARY DIRECTOR: Betty Yarbrough made the following February circulation report: 298 registrations, 70 interlibrary loan requests (51 books received), 107 visits to the Genealogy Room, 2300 videocassettes checked out, walk-in traffic 4959, and in-house use of materials 6,099. Eleven volunteers contributed 68.25 hours of service. Circulation decreased 155 from 1994. Four hundred thirty-four children (434) and 112 adults attended 23 storytime sessions. Seven tours (6 from 1st Methodist Preschool and one from St. Vincent's) were hosted for 228 children and 82 adults. MEETINGS ATTENDED: 1. Arbor Daze Committee 2. Let's Talk About Books 3. Meredith McMannis-HEB ISD In-service Workshop 7. All staff- Ameritech automation demostration UNFINISHED BUSINESS: Mike McGehee reported that plans for the Saturday. April 1. 10:00 A.M. Library Groundbreaking Ceremony were almost complete, Russell Schoonover volunteered to obtain cookies. He will ask the Euless Kroger and Winn Dixie stores if they wish to donate or underwrite part of the cost of cookies from their bakeries. Betty Yarbrough reported that Mayor Saleh is naming a committee to raise donations/funds for aesthetic additions to the library. Betty ordered bookmarks to be distributed to those attending the groundbreaking ceremony. The Pastor of the Sheppard Drive Baptist Church will give the Groundbreaking Invocation. The meeting was adjourned at 7:50 P.M. Board Members addressed invitations to the Groundbreaking Ceremony after the meeting. /. Betty F ler , . Acting Secretary • • • •
